Local Support & Global Compliance Frameworks

Operating a global brand demands alignment with complex localized rules. When working with contemporary fashion exporters based in or coordinating through Singapore, you gain direct access to professional systems designed to assure regulatory compliance. Our teams maintain direct compliance with:

  • REACH Regulations: Ensuring all textile pigments, print matrices, and treatment chemicals are fully certified as non-toxic and compliant with European Union consumer safety standards.
  • US Customs and Border Protection (CBP) Requirements: Executing complete traceability protocols to verify raw fiber origin, avoiding unauthorized materials and ensuring frictionless port entry.
  • Singapore Customs Compliance: Proper classification under harmonized tariff codes (HS Codes), ensuring that import/export declarations are accurate, facilitating seamless cross-border shipping.

How do you manage quality control during the manufacturing process?
We follow the AQL 2.5/4.0 inspection standard. Quality checkpoints are integrated into our production flow: pre-production check, in-line assembly audit, and final container packaging inspections. Customers are welcome to arrange third-party verification (SGS/ITS) prior to dispatch.
What are the average transit durations for products shipping through Singapore?
By utilising our dual-facility system, shipping to Singapore transshipment hubs takes approximately 4-7 days from our Foshan production facility. Transshipment onward to global destinations depends on ocean schedules, with typical delivery windows of 14-22 days to Western Europe and North America.
